About Wood Nook Caravan Park

The Thompson family has run Wood Nook Campsite & Caravan Park for the past 40 years. Over the years many changes have taken place in order to meet the needs of holiday-makers visiting the Yorkshire Dales. Today, Wood Nook boasts campsite pitches (some with WiFi Zoneelectricity points), pitches for touring caravans (including seasonal pitches), static caravans to rent, a full range of family facilities and free Wi-Fi for all.

One of the main reasons why our customers keep returning to Wood Nook is our stunning location in the heart of the Yorkshire Dales - close to Grassington, the Yorkshire Dales National Park and much inspiring scenery. There’s plenty to do in the Dales – you will find information on Yorkshire attractions in our Local Information Hut.
